Mariner Investment Group's Q4 2022 Portfolio in Review

As of Q4 2022, Mariner Investment Group held 198 positions worth $34.2M, down 62% from $89.7M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 50% of the portfolio.

Mariner Investment Group withdrew a net $102M in Q4 2022, closing 106 positions and reducing 22 holdings. Its most notable exit was BlackRock MuniVest Fund, an estimated $1.48M position sold in full.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Industrials at 22% of assets, up from 10% a quarter earlier, followed by Financials and Real Estate.

Against the trend, Mariner Investment Group opened a new position in Nuveen New York AMT-Free Quality Municipal Income Fund worth $647K.
